Details

Participants should already

understand how pinyin notation expresses the precise pronunciation of Mandarin Chinese, including the "melody";

be familiar with a few hundred words;

be able to ask and answer questions like these:
"Do you like to dance/eat/sing/swim?" "I like to sing." "I don't like to dance."
"Who is she?" "She's my friend."
"What is this?" "This is a book/cup/fruit."
"What time are we going to see a movie?" "Tomorrow, at 7:30 in the evening."
"Where is David?" "He's at home."
"Why do you study Chinese?" "Because I would like to speak Chinese."

and have a general idea of the "golden rule" of basic sentence structure
subject [+ time] [+ location] [+ manner] + verb [+ duration] [+ object]

HSK Level 3 audio translated
第十七八九课,课文一二三四 (Lesson 18, Text 3)

(18.1)
向 xiàng in the direction of; toward
万 wàn ten-thousand; myriad

(18.2)
只 zhǐ [classifier for small animals]
嘴 zuǐ mouth
动物 dòngwù animal
段 duàn section; length (of time, etc.)

(18.3)
不但...而且... bùdàn...érqiě... not only...but also...
有名 yǒumíng famous; well-known
同意 tóngyì to agree
相信 xiāngxìn to believe
关于 guānyú with regard to; related to
机会 jīhuì opportunity

(18.4)
国家 guójiā country; nation
种 zhǒng kind; type
特点 tèdiǎn characteristic
奇怪 qíguài strange; odd; weird
地 de [adverbial-construction particle] "-ly"
